The size of Kenwick is approximately 9.8 square kilometres. There are 14 parks, covering nearly 7.9% of the total area. The population of Kenwick in 2016 was 5688 people. By 2021 the population was 5684 showing a population decline of 0.1% in the area during that time. The predominant age group in Kenwick is 30-39 years. Households in Kenwick are primarily couples with children and are likely to be repaying $1400 - $1799 per month on mortgage repayments. In general, people in Kenwick work in a trades occupation.In 2021, 68.50% of the homes in Kenwick were owner-occupied compared with 70.60% in 2016.
